Output 7ae890d60eedbc307c93cfc23a1a082c883c854915789a69a2d1a165363eb7c4:15

value
51867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7f0c876575097bf48637e90aba24c77ff649b99 OP_EQUAL
address
3KvCqcoFpKHf2BTKVXMbpyws1sWyp8eTQ7
transaction
7ae890d60eedbc307c93cfc23a1a082c883c854915789a69a2d1a165363eb7c4
spent
true